Las Positas soccer teams set for home playoff doubleheader

Historic seasons for men's and women's soccer at Las Positas College. Both teams unbeaten in Coast-North play.

It has been a sensational and historic soccer season at Las Positas. Consider the following headlines:

MAJOR HONORS
Las Positas women’s soccer coach Paul Sapsford was voted as Coast-North Coach of the Year, and Hawks midfielder Camila Fonseca, a former Mt. Eden High-Hayward star, was picked as conference Player of the Year. The Hawks’ Rhiannon Adams is the Defender of the Year. Jennifer Parker is the Goalkeeper of the Year.

Fonseca, who is headed to Sacramento State, is tied for the state lead in assists with 23, and Parker is ranked No. 2 in the state in save percentage at .933.
PLAYOFF TIME
A soccer doubleheader is set for Saturday at Las Positas in the Northern California Regionals: The No. 4 seeded LPC women (15-1-2) vs. No. 13 San Joaquin Delta (10-7-4) at 1 p.m. The No. 4 seeded LPC men (13-3-6) will face No. 13 Canada (8-4-7) at 4 p.m. Delta finished 6-7-3 in the powerful Big 8 Conference.
NO LOSSES COMBINED
Remarkably, the Hawks' men's and women's teams both went without a loss in conference play, with a combined 20-0-4 record. The women’s team marched to a 11-0-0 conference mark, and the Hawks men were 9-0-4.
MANNING UP
The Las Positas men, guided by head coach Andy Cumbo, formerly the Cal State East Bay men's coach, capped a smashing conference season with a 1-0 win at CCSF. Defender Nick Tucker had the dramatic game-winning goal.
Las Positas goalkeeper Brannon Dwyer is ranked fifth in the state in save percentage at .878. Jake "Cowboy" Foscalina has amassed 11 goals (tied for 18th in the state) and four assists. Matt Hafizi was No. 2 on the team in scoring with six goals and three assists, and midfielder Omid Eibagi had a team-high eight assists. Alex Charvet had seven assists.
AMAZING MARCO
Former Hawks star Marco Neves finished the season with four goals and two assists at Seton Hall. Neves scored in a 3-2 loss to Xavier on Oct. 28. Amazing Marco had 25 goals in the 2016 season with Las Positas, one off the state lead.
